Sime Darby Plantation 1Q net profit jumps to RM394m


Sime Darby Plantation’s group managing director Mohamad Helmy Othman Basha said the company was prepared to embrace a “New Normal” in mitigating the impact of the pandemic to the group’s business.

KUALA LUMPUR: Sime Darby Plantation Bhd's net profit surged by 337% to RM394mil for its continuing operations in the first quarter ended March 31,2020 compared with RM90mil a year ago.

It announced on Friday the stronger performance was due to higher contributions from both Upstream and Sime Darby Oils (Downstream) operations and lower finance costs.
